JPMorgan Asset Management Round the Island Race Expands Weekend Programme of Events

 



The Island Sailing Club and title race sponsor JPMorgan Asset Management are pleased to announce plans to expand the Round the Island Race weekend of events.  While the race continues to form the main focus, sailors and spectators are invited to come to Cowes on Friday 22nd June to see the state-of-the-art Extreme 40s in action off The Green. This will take place between 1600–1800 and all are invited to come and view the spectacle from both land and sea.
 
Entertainment will start from 12 noon on Friday 22nd June, at the JPMorgan Asset Management Event Village at Cowes Yacht Haven. There will be live music and activities, including a sailing simulator, face painting for children and the opportunity to view some of the diverse range of boats including “Gipsy Moth IV” (the classic yacht in which Sir Francis Chichester made his solo circumnavigation in 1966), record breaking young sailor Michael Perham’s “Cheeky Monkey” and the high-octane Extreme 40 boats.
 
The Extreme 40s provided a nail-biting finish to last year’s race, with “Holmatro” finally taking line honours ahead of her class. The Extreme 40s will again be joining the 1,600 other boats to race around the 55-mile course on Saturday 23rd June and will have a good chance of breaking the course record which stands at 3 hours 8 minutes and 29 seconds.
 
These lightweight sailing machines are incredibly fast, reaching exhilarating speeds of up to 35 knots in the right breeze and flat water. This year’s race should see an exciting battle for supremacy as the fleet challenges giants such as the 100-foot “Leopard” for line honours and race records. The JPMorgan Asset Management Round the Island Race will feature as one of the official three stand-alone endurance races that form part of the iShares Cup Extreme 40 season of racing taking place across Europe.
 
Campbell Fleming, Managing Director and Head of UK for JPMorgan Asset Management commented: “We were looking for an opportunity to expand the current event and make it more accessible to the competitors as well as the spectators who support this race from the shoreline.  The Extreme 40s provide an amazing backdrop for this extended race weekend and we are delighted to welcome them to this event.”
 
This year the ISC and JPMorgan Asset Management will be expanding the charitable dimension of the race by encouraging all entrants to make their race count for charity.
